Purpose of Internship
Civil/Structural/Construction Engineering Internship
Description of Duties, Responsibilities, and Projects
- Assist project managers and project engineers in the design, delivery, and construction management of new City projects such as Parks, Libraries, Laboratories, Recreation Centers, and other public buildings.
- Learn about and assist with plan checking, scheduling, budgeting, researching, and coordination of construction projects.
Learning Goals
- Learn about the life-cycle of a construction project from planning, design, and construction.
- Learn to use construction industry tools such as Bluebeam, CAD/Revit, Microsoft Suite, and Primavera (P6) Scheduling.
- Practice soft skills such as participating in coordination meetings, public speaking, and formal written communication.
- Practice reading engineering plans and calculations, and visit active construction sites to monitor the progress of construction.
